Anti tank guns: No "Packing up" anymore ?


Recommended Posts

I was always under the impression that ATG had to be packed up to change their position, at least for longer move orders.

 

I tested it on accident as I was trying to tow some guns with trucks. I gave a few guns a 50, 200 and 500m order, later even 900m, and they directly started to move, without them packing up beforehand.

Even as they reached their new position they were instantly ready to fire without delay.

So it seems to work like in the old CMx1 games now. I´ve only tested it so far with CMRT and CMBN.

1 hour ago, domfluff said:

They've been able to do this for a long time.

If you move them whilst deployed, they will move really slowly, but will manhandle the thing in a deployed state.

If you tell them to limber adjacent to their carrier, they will also limber much faster.

If you do some testing, the speed difference is very significant, especially with the heavier guns.

It means that the correct SOP is to unlimber behind a slope, then set up and push it 1-2 action spots forward into position. The time not to do this is if you don't have the terrain to conceal the carrier vehicle nearby.
